Summary |
"The monuments of ancient Athens and Attica give eloquent testimony to the enduring legacy of Greek civilization. In this book, a leading authority on the archaeology of this area presents a survey of the monuments - first chronologically and then site by site - creating the definitive work on the subject."--BOOK JACKET |
